Department of Health allocates €7 million for antimicrobial resistance and infection prevention & control
16 April 2019
Minister for Health Simon Harris TD has today welcomed an allocation of €7 million for antimicrobial resistance (AMR) measures in the health service.
Minister Harris said the funding will be used for infection prevention and control teams in both acute hospitals and community care settings in 2019. This includes €2 million allocated in 2018 and a further €5 million for 2019
